Bijapur: Naxals attacked a police patrol in Chhattisgarh’s Bijapur on Saturday, police said.

Meanwhile, there was firing from both sides in which no casualty was reported.

Superintendent of Police Anjaneya Vaishnav said today a team of central security forces, Chhattisgarh Arms Force and District Reserve Police from Gangalur police station rushed to Todka in the morning.

Naxals attacked the police with bgl bombs near Sawar forest. There was firing from both sides for half an hour in which no casualty was reported.

Late last evening, Naxals detonated a bridge on Gangalur road and damaged it.

According to Mr. Vaishnav, naxals blew up a culvert near Kikler on Ganglur road, 20 km from the district headquarters, cutting off connectivity to more than 20 villages.

Bijapur Gangalur Road was constructed in 1917. More than 15 soldiers were martyred during this construction work.
